Missile Strikes Rock Israel
A new wave of attacks launched by Iran has killed at least eight people, prompting Israel to warn of impending strikes and order mass evacuations.
- Iran launched a fresh round of missile strikes.
- At least eight fatalities have been reported.
- Israel has warned Tehran residents to evacuate.
- State-run television abruptly halted a live broadcast.
Early Monday morning, Iran unleashed another barrage of missile attacks on Israel, resulting in at least eight deaths, escalating tensions in the region, according to reports. The attacks have prompted an immediate response from Israel,heightening the already volatile situation.
As the strikes continued, Israel issued a stark warning to hundreds of thousands of residents in the heart of Tehran, urging them to evacuate promptly. This move signals an anticipation of further retaliatory attacks and an intensification of the conflict. The national news agency reported that during the initial israeli strikes, state-run television abruptly cut a live broadcast.
